Impact of Remote Work on Recruitment Trends in India

With companies increasingly embracing remote and hybrid work models, several potential impacts on recruitment trends have emerged:
- Wider Talent Pool: Employers are no longer limited to hiring candidates within their geographical vicinity. This shift allows organizations to tap into a diverse pool of talent from across the country, which can enhance innovation and productivity.
- Emphasis on Soft Skills: With remote work relying heavily on communication and collaboration tools, employers are prioritizing candidates with strong soft skills such as adaptability, time management, and effective communication abilities.
- Shift in Job Roles: Certain job roles have evolved to better suit remote work environments. For instance, positions in IT, customer service, and content creation are now more flexible, leading to increased demand for professionals skilled in remote work technologies.
- Technological Proficiency: As remote work becomes the norm, proficiency in digital tools and platforms is essential. Candidates must demonstrate their ability to navigate collaboration software and cybersecurity practices.
To adapt to these changing expectations, job seekers can take several proactive steps:
- Skill Development: Invest in online courses and certifications that enhance both hard and soft skills relevant to remote work. This could include project management, digital communication, and data analysis.
- Tailored Applications: Customize resumes and cover letters to highlight experiences and skills that align with remote work. Emphasize any previous remote work experience and proficiency with digital tools.
- Networking: Engage in professional networking through virtual events, webinars, and online forums. Building a strong online presence can lead to opportunities and connections in the remote work space.
- Flexibility and Adaptability: Demonstrate a willingness to adapt to changing work environments and technologies. Highlighting examples of past adaptability can make candidates more appealing to potential employers.
In conclusion, the remote work culture is reshaping recruitment trends in India, offering both challenges and opportunities for job seekers. By proactively developing relevant skills and adapting their applications, candidates can better align themselves with the evolving expectations of employers in this new landscape.
